titleOfInvention Production of 5-butyldihydro-4-methyl-2(3h)-furanone
abstract PURPOSE: To obtain the titled compound in high yield at a low cost with remarkably shortened production process using an ordinary apparatus, by reacting pentanal with a lower alkyl ester of crotonic acid in the presence of samarium (II) iodide. n CONSTITUTION: The objective compound is produced by reacting 1-pentanal with a lower alkyl ester of crotonic acid (preferably methyl ester) in the presence of samarium (II) iodide which is a reducing coupling agent preferably in a reaction solvent such as THF. The reaction temperature is preferably -5W+25°C. The amount of the crotonic acid ester is preferably 2W4mol per 1mol of 1-pentanal and that of samarium (II) iodide is usually ≥1mol per 1mol of the raw material. n COPYRIGHT: (C)1988,JPO&Japio
